Tartu
Tartu is an university town that is also the second largest city in Estonia. The Emajogi River passes through town and it has a lovely old town that nice to explore. You can wander down the river where there is a pleasant walk. On a nice day you'll find people fishing here, or just soaking up some of the cherished sunlight. Near the center of town you can find many cheap restaurants that cater to students and offer anything from pizza to Indian food.
The city is a great place to see day to day life in an Estonian city as it is a very real town with people going about their daily lives. If you find yourself here when the weather is nice, you'll be greeted by crowds of happy locals out enjoying the weather. They make full use of warm, sunny weather with festivals, events, and concerts during the summer. This is easily the most fun and eventful time to visit the city.

University Housing
While you're in Tartu, it's very convenient to stay at a hostel that is at the university. They basically rent out dorm rooms as doubles that come equipped with a TV and access to a kitchen which you share with other guests. There's also laundry facilities that you can use for a reasonable price. The university is centrally located and you'll close to plenty of cheap restaurants so it's a great way to save some money and feel like you're in the heart of all the action.
